Job Overview: The position of Web Maintenance and Digital Content Individual Contractor is crucial for ensuring that the UN Timor-Leste website remains functional, up-to-date, and user-friendly. The contractor will be responsible for maintaining the technical backend of the website, ensuring that all content is current and accurately reflects the activities and initiatives of the UN in Timor-Leste. This role also involves managing social media content, providing administrative support, and ensuring quality control across digital platforms. The contractor will engage in various tasks, including content uploads, system maintenance, and providing technical support for multimedia content such as videos and graphics. The expected duration of this contract is from April 1, 2024, to December 26, 2025, during which the contractor will play a vital role in enhancing the digital presence of the UN in the region.
Duties and Responsibilities: The duties and responsibilities of the Web Maintenance and Digital Content Individual Contractor include:
Maintaining a full backup of the UN Timor-Leste website throughout the contract duration.
Assisting with content updates, including translations for the website in both English and Tetum.
Redesigning landing and other pages of the UN Timor-Leste website as required.
Repairing and fixing errors, bugs, and broken links on the website, ensuring both internal and external links are functional.
Conducting browser compatibility testing to ensure the website functions properly across common browsers.
Updating critical software that the website relies on.
Performing periodic database backups to safeguard website data.
Utilizing Google Analytics to monitor important website metrics and functionality.
Revising website content and uploading new information as necessary. 1
Engaging in audio-visual editing, including web editing, photo editing, graphic design, and creating short social media videos. 1
Completing any other related tasks as assigned by the Head of Office or Head of Communications.
Required Qualifications: Candidates must possess a relevant degree, diploma, or certificate in digital communications, web maintenance, or related fields. Additionally, they should have proven experience of at least three years in web design and maintenance, as well as digital productions, including video production and editing, within the international development context. A strong track record in website design, security, administration, Google Analytics, and Search Engine Optimization is essential. Familiarity with various Content Management Systems (CMS) and a broad knowledge of current web development technologies and design tools are also required. Candidates should be proficient in HTML, XHTML, CSS, XML, Macromedia Flash, and Java, and have excellent knowledge of recent trends in graphic design, websites, video editing, and social media networking. Previous experience working for the UN is considered an asset.
